Step-by-step explanation:
Listing the divisors of each number
50 : 1, 2, 5, 10, 25, 50
15 : 1, 3, 5, 15
The common divisors are : 1, 5
Their sum = 1 + 5 = 6

Answer:
B
Step-by-step explanation:
∠ BSR + ∠ TSB = ∠ TSR , substitute values
2x + 17 + 5x + 15 = 102 , that is
7x + 32 = 102 ( subtract 32 from both sides )
7x = 70 ( divide both sides by 7 )
x = 10 → B
